Shiloh Jolie Adopts 'Shi Joli' Moniker During Choreography Debut

She choreographed a dance at an Isabel Marant showcase to assert her independence from her celebrity parents.

Overview

  • In August 2024 she legally removed “Pitt” from her surname after requesting the change shortly after turning 18.
  • Last month she introduced her stage name “Shi Joli” at an Isabel Marant capsule-collection dinner in Los Angeles.
  • Her first credited role as choreographer featured dancers Keoni Rose and Tako Suzuki performing to Luella’s single “Naïve.”
  • The new moniker underscores her effort to establish a creative identity distinct from her mother Angelina Jolie and father Brad Pitt.
  • Sisters Zahara and brother Maddox have also opted to forgo the “Pitt” surname in public appearances.
